We are seeking an experienced Construction Project Manager to lead the development of a world-class Aquatics Center for the upcoming Olympic Games in Los Angeles. This is a high-profile, large-scale project with a budget of approximately $40 million, requiring exceptional leadership, technical expertise, and stakeholder management skills.

Description

Key responsibilities for Project Manager - Construction for Olympics in Long Beach

  • Lead and manage construction projects related to the Olympics from inception to completion.
  • Develop and maintain project schedules, budgets, and resource plans.
  • Coordinate with cross-functional teams, contractors, and stakeholders to ensure project alignment.
  • Monitor project progress, ensuring adherence to timelines and quality standards.
  • Manage risk assessment and implement mitigation strategies.
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and construction codes.
  • Prepare and present regular project status reports to stakeholders.
  • Resolve any issues or conflicts that arise during the construction process.
